Question
find the average rate of change of f(x) = x³ - 7x + 1 over the following intervals.
(a) from -7 to -6
(b) from -5 to 2
(c) from 2 to 8
(a)the average rate of change from -7 to -6 is 120.
(b) the average rate of change from -5 to 2 is \boxed{}
Step1: Recall the formula for average rate of change
The average rate of change of a function \( f(x) \) over the interval \([a, b]\) is given by \(\frac{f(b) - f(a)}{b - a}\).
Step2: Calculate \( f(-5) \)
Given \( f(x)=x^{3}-7x + 1 \), substitute \( x=-5 \):
